Output ade7530470580a968124f3e2c9a141e7205b6934f79fe9764fec8805dd5710c7:1

value
642436
script pubkey
OP_0 OP_PUSHBYTES_20 bab77fe6bb9a08ce88def11ea43cb8f476ac7bf1
address
bc1qh2mhle4mngyvazx77y02g09c73m2c7l3cy4u64
transaction
ade7530470580a968124f3e2c9a141e7205b6934f79fe9764fec8805dd5710c7
confirmations
163922
spent
true